Chachi 420: A Masterclass in Comedy and the Ultimate 1080p Viewing Experience
Released on December 19, 1997, Chachi 420 remains a cornerstone of Indian comedy. Directed by and starring the legendary Kamal Haasan, the film isn't just a remake; it is widely regarded as a smarter, more emotionally grounded upgrade to its inspirations. For fans seeking the best "1080p movies top" lists, this classic frequently takes a high spot due to its intricate production values and timeless humor. The Plot: A Father's Hilarious Desperation
The story follows Jai Prakash Paswan (Kamal Haasan), a struggling dance assistant in the film industry who is divorced from his wealthy wife, Janki (Tabu). When Janki is granted custody of their daughter, Bharti, and Jai is barred from seeing her, he takes drastic measures.
With the help of a makeup artist, Jai transforms into Laxmi Godbole, a middle-aged Maharashtrian nanny. He successfully gets hired by his own ex-father-in-law, Durgaprasad Bharadwaj (Amrish Puri), leading to a whirlwind of comical complications:
The Smitten Grandfather: Durgaprasad finds himself attracted to the new nanny, Laxmi Chachi.
Double Trouble: Jai must navigate his life as himself and "Chachi" simultaneously, while avoiding the suspicions of the nosy cook, Banwarilal (Om Puri). Why It Stands Out in High Definition
Watching Chachi 420 in 1080p allows viewers to truly appreciate the technical brilliance behind the film:
Makeup Mastery: Kamal Haasan’s transformation into Chachi was a feat for its time. He reportedly prepared for this role for 25 to 30 years, drawing from his training in Bharatanatyam and Kuchipudi to master the body language.
Stellar Ensemble Cast: The film features a "who's who" of powerhouse performers, including Om Puri, Amrish Puri, Paresh Rawal, and Johnny Walker in his final film role.
Musical Pedigree: The soundtrack, composed by Vishal Bhardwaj with lyrics by Gulzar, features hits like "Dauda Dauda Bhaga Bhaga Sa". In 1080p, the vibrant choreography of these songs—including a special appearance by Atul Agnihotri—is a visual treat. A Legacy Beyond the Remake
While inspired by the 1993 Hollywood hit Mrs. Doubtfire and a remake of Kamal's own Tamil film Avvai Shanmughi, Chachi 420 is often praised for being funnier and less cloying than the original. It successfully localized the story for Indian audiences, blending slapstick with deep explorations of parenthood and sacrifice. Fun Facts & Trivia
Directorial Debut: This film marked Kamal Haasan's debut as a director in Hindi cinema.
Original Titles: The movie was almost titled "Chikni Chachi" or "Stree 420" before the team settled on its iconic name.
The "Daughter" Connection: The young girl Bharti was played by Fatima Sana Shaikh, who later rose to fame in Dangal.
Special Guest: Kamal's daughter, Shruti Haasan, can be seen in the end-credit scenes as a child artist.
Whether you are revisiting it for nostalgia or watching it for the first time in crisp HD, Chachi 420 remains a "top movie" that proves family is worth any act.

Chachi 420: A Masterclass in Comedy and Transformation Released on December 19, 1997, Chachi 420
is not just a film; it is a landmark in Indian cinema that redefined the limits of physical transformation and situational comedy. Written, directed, and produced by Kamal Haasan, the movie remains one of the most successful adaptations of Hollywood's Mrs. Doubtfire. Today, it is celebrated for its sharp wit, heartfelt emotional core, and a performance by Kamal Haasan that many critics believe surpassed the original. The Core Narrative: A Father's Desperation
At its heart, Chachi 420 is a story of paternal love pushed to extremes. The plot follows Jaiprakash Paswan, a movie dance assistant who is devastated after a divorce from his wife, Janki. When he is denied visitation rights to his daughter, Bharti, he hatches an audacious plan: he uses his film industry connections to transform into "Laxmi Godbole," a dignified Maharashtrian nanny.
The film excels by balancing the absurdity of Jai’s double life with genuine stakes. Complications arise when his ex-father-in-law, Durgaprasad, falls in love with the disguised "Laxmi," leading to a series of hilarious yet tense scenarios. Unlike standard slapstick, the humor is grounded in character dynamics and a "near-perfect" script that localized the story for Indian audiences with unique cultural nuances.
